You say a hearing - is that their terminology? Sound like they want to listen further re the issues you have been having.
the only two bits of advice i would say - phone them and ask for clarification about what they are wishing to achieve with the meeting -in case you need to dig out any evidence to back up your issues etc.
if you can - take someone with you and get them to make salient notes(hr will makes notes and send them to you) and always get them to sign the paperwork it covers your back side and stops any words being twisted.

A little advice based on biter experiance:-

First, do not go to this meeting on your own. If you are in a union take a full time official if you can get one, otherwise take a shop steward or similar; failing that take a collegue, dont pick a mate pick someone who is used to taking note in meetings etc.
Second, get each page of the notes taken signed and dated by all present at the meeting. Ask for copies of their notes to take away with you (They may well refuse but its worth a try).
Third: Issue your own set of minutes, if at all possible get them issued before they issue their set. Importantly when they do issue minutes read them carefully and critically. If there are two possible interpritations of any of the points, or indeed any outright "errors" write back immediatly disputing or clarifying the point(s).

You are doing this for three reasons
1) so that you are not relying on memory in the future.
2) to produce conteperanious notes that can be used in the even of a trubunal or similar
3) to let them know that you are not going to be a pushover, which may well make 1 and 2 unnecessary.

Other than that try to keep everything friendly and professional and DO NOT lse your temper at any point.
